WebStroking paths The four paths from the top illustration, each stroked in a different way. Paths do not alter the appearance of the image pixel data unless they are stroked, using Edit → Stroke Path from the image menu or the Paths dialog right-click menu, or the “Stroke Path” button in the Tool Options dialog for the Paths tool. WebA brush stroke, usually made by moving the pointer across the image with the mouse button held down, produces a series of marks spaced along the trajectory, in a way specified by the characteristics of the brush and the paint tool being used. Brushes can be selected by clicking on an icon in the Brushes dialog . WebAug 29, 2024 · Click Stroke Path to open the dialog box. To use a standard customizable line, select Stroke line, then enter a line width. You can click the Line Style menu to choose other options, including a dashed pattern. To use a paint tool for your line, such as the pencil or paintbrush, select Stroke with a paint tool, then choose your tool. The Stroke ...
